BASF expands its network of EFfCI’s GMP certified sites and plants

26 BASF production sites and plants for personal care ingredients worldwide fulfill the criteria of the EFfCI GMP standard

BASF’s Care Creations has expanded its global network of sites and plants for the production of personal care ingredients that have been awarded Good Manufacturing Practice (GMP) by the European Federation for Cosmetic Ingredients (EFfCI). Up to now, 26 sites and plants that are related to BASF’s personal care business worldwide have been certified. The latest additions were a plant in Ludwigshafen, Germany and the White Stone site in South Carolina, USA. The EFfCI GMP certification confirms that the sites and plants meet the strict requirements of, for example, product quality and hygiene standards during manufacturing processes.

“In addition to the major personal care sites that are all certified since the end of 2017, we are focusing on plants managed by other BASF operating divisions that produce cosmetic ingredients for our personal care business. Expanding EFfCI-GMP certification across all production units ensures meeting the highest standard for personal care throughout the entire production chain around the globe,” said Bettina Jackwerth, Director Quality and Product Stewardship at BASF Personal Care Europe.

The EFfCI GMP guideline for cosmetic ingredients provides consistent and reliable information to manufacturers of cosmetic and personal care products. This helps to reduce the number of individual site audits by building trust regarding the implementation of additional quality requirements as defined by EFfCI. The standard is well established and regularly adapted to market needs. EFfCI is a European industry association that was founded in 2000 and represents the collective interests of more than 100 manufacturers of cosmetic ingredients in Europe.
